Repair vs. Replace: Making the Right Call
One of the very first concerns homeowner ask when handling a broken door is whether it is worth fixing or if it needs to be totally replaced. Expert door repair service technicians generally evaluate the circumstance based on the following requirements:
IssueRecommended ActionWhy?Loose hinges or screwsRepairAn easy tightening up or replacement of hinge screws typically solves sagging immediately.Worn weatherstrippingRepairReplacing seals is inexpensive, quickly, and considerably enhances energy effectiveness.Minor surface scratches/dentsRepairSanding, filling, and repainting can restore the door's original look.Extreme wood rot or water damageReplacementAs soon as rot jeopardizes the structural stability of the core or frame, repairs are often temporary.Distorted or broken panelsReplacementA deformed door will never seal correctly, making replacement the most cost-efficient long-lasting service.Outdated security standardsReplacement/UpgradeOlder hollow-core or unreinforced doors provide little defense versus contemporary break-in techniques.The Benefits of Hiring a Professional Door Repair Service

Regularly Asked Questions (FAQ)1. How much does a door repair service typically cost?
The expense differs commonly depending upon the nature of the issue. Minor adjustments like fixing a loose hinge or replacing weatherstripping may cost in between ₤ 75 and ₤ 150. More intricate tasks, such as fixing a rotted door frame or fixing sliding door tracks, can range from ₤ 200 to ₤ 500+.
2. Can emergency door repair services be employed the middle of the night?
Yes. Numerous business and residential door repair business use 2-hour or 24/7 emergency services. This is particularly vital if your door has been damaged throughout a break-in, extreme storm, or mishap, leaving your residential or commercial property exposed.
3. How can I prevent my doors from sticking throughout the summer?
Sticking is normally brought on by humidity broadening wooden doors. You can avoid this by guaranteeing your home has sufficient ventilation, sealing all unpainted edges of the door with an exterior-grade paint or polyurethane, and utilizing a dehumidifier in issue locations.
4. Are sliding glass outdoor patio doors repairable, or do they always need to be changed?
The majority of sliding glass door concerns-- such as worn rollers, harmed tracks, or damaged latches-- can be quickly fixed by a professional without changing the entire glass system.
